Output 7baafc3e88d24fe9ac4d3b1aecb97a27a56c2a0df185a62b0860993f796059ea:1

value
1247000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7a835ad638fa5f98b83999cc86c784958f1ec68 OP_EQUAL
address
3JS764YifA1EKSzgmkh4VKFZm39DEbczQ7
transaction
7baafc3e88d24fe9ac4d3b1aecb97a27a56c2a0df185a62b0860993f796059ea
spent
true